## Migration Step 4: Sprigwell scheduler settings

After installing Sprigwell 2.x, the plant-watering scheduler no longer reads the old INI file. Copy your zone definitions into the new YAML format and delete the legacy file, or both schedulers will fire. Watering windows are now expressed in local greenhouse time. The default configuration you should start from is below.

settings of faduf-tahop:
[druax]
port = 8443
team = queniel
host = druax.ordinworks.corp
region = east-4
access_code = ac_7c66e9
timeout_ms = 1000

## Releases

ParcelPing webhook releases go out weekly from the `stable` branch. Every payload and every release artifact is signed — no exceptions, which should make your review easier. Verification steps live in `docs/verify.md`. For auditing past releases, note we rotated keys last quarter. The key currently used to sign releases is the following.

deploy key for kagup-bawig: bky9_ZMq28eTw9

**Ticket: Config drift — scanline-bridge barcode integration**

Reviewer: prod and staging have diverged for the Scanline bridge at Tollgrave Retail. Staging still uses the old symbology whitelist and a 2s decode timeout; prod was hand-edited during the March incident and never committed. Result: scans pass review in staging, then get rejected live. This PR codifies prod as the source of truth. Please verify the diff matches the values below.

service settings:
[sorys]
port = 8000
team = eliius
host = sorys.novacstack.example
region = south-3
access_code = ac_f66665
timeout_ms = 250

Postmortem timeline — 14:22, Brindleworks replica-lag alarm. So around 14:20 the read replica for the catalog DB started falling behind — lag jumped from the usual 2 seconds to almost 9 minutes. Turns out a bulk import on the primary was holding long transactions open. We paused the import at 14:31 and lag recovered by 14:40. No customer impact confirmed, but search results were briefly stale. The replica snapshot in question carries the token below.

session token of yajep-hahaf = htk31_bdf9e6857d57a699ce425c2d94acb7d